Using the sas congruence theorem Given: JK || LM , JK ≅ LM L is the midpoint of JN Prove: JKL ≅ LNM
2 answers:
Answer: 1.JK || LM= Given
2.JK=LM=Given
3. L is the midpoint of JN = Given
4. LN=JL = Defintion of midpoint
5.<LJK=NLM = Corresponding angles theorem
6.△JLK=△LNM = SAS
